spring学习10-创建项目(自动装配)

简介: spring学习10-创建项目(自动装配)

image.png

首先创建项目

pom.xml的配置文件
    <?xml version="1.0" encoding="UTF-8"?>
     <project xmlns="http://maven.apache.org/POM/4.0.0"
              x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
              xsi:schemaLocation="http://maven.apache.org/POM/4.0.0 http://maven.apache.org/xsd/maven-4.0.0.xsd">
         <modelVersion>4.0.0</modelVersion>
         <groupId>com.geyao</groupId>
         <artifactId>spring01geyao</artifactId>
         <version>1.0-SNAPSHOT</version>
         <dependencies>
             <dependency>
             <groupId>org.springframework</groupId>
             <artifactId>spring-context</artifactId>
             <version>4.3.13.RELEASE</version>
         </dependency>
             <dependency>
                 <groupId>log4j</groupId>
                 <artifactId>log4j</artifactId>
                 <version>1.2.17</version>
             </dependency>
         </dependencies>
     </project>配置log4j的配置文件
    ### 设置###
     log4j.rootLogger = INFO,stdout
     ### 输出信息到控制抬 ###
     log4j.appender.stdout = org.apache.log4j.ConsoleAppender
     log4j.appender.stdout.layout = org.apache.log4j.PatternLayout
     log4j.appender.stdout.layout.ConversionPattern = [%-5p] %d{yyyy-MM-dd HH:mm:ss,SSS} method:%l%n%m%n
     log4j.category.org.springframework.beans.factory=DEBUGCompactDisc类
    package soundSystem;
     import org.springframework.stereotype.Component;
     @Component
     public class CompactDisc {
         public CompactDisc() {
             super();
             System.out.println("compactdisc无参构造方法");
         }
         public void play(){
             System.out.println("正在播放音乐....");
         }
     }CDplay类
    package soundSystem;
     import org.springframework.beans.factory.annotation.Autowired;
     import org.springframework.stereotype.Component;
     @Component
     public class CDPlayer {
         private CompactDisc cd;
         public CDPlayer() {
             super();
             System.out.println("CDPlayer无参构造方法");
         }
     @Autowired
         public CDPlayer(CompactDisc cd) {
             this.cd = cd;
             System.out.println("CDPlayer有参构造方法");
         }
         public void play(){
             cd.play();
         }
     }App类
    package soundSystem;
     import org.springframework.context.ApplicationContext;
     import org.springframework.context.annotation.AnnotationConfigApplicationContext;
     import org.springframework.context.annotation.ComponentScan;
     @ComponentScan
     public class App {
         public static void main(String[] args){
             ApplicationContext context=new AnnotationConfigApplicationContext(App.class);
             CDPlayer player=context.getBean(CDPlayer.class);
             player.play();
         }
     }运行结果
